Image for Car Starter Motor Lester 18394 M008T75171 M8T75171 M8T70371 M008T70371 LRS02218 32A6610100
Back to Product Details- Image for Car Starter Motor Lester 18394 M008T75171 M8T75171 M8T70371 M008T70371 LRS02218 32A6610100

Supplier Information
Hejian City Xuli Auto Parts Co. , Ltd.
Car Starter Motor Lester 18394 M008T75171 M8T75171 M8T70371 M008T70371 LRS02218 32A6610100
After Market
all
10 Pieces
contact supplier